ECB Leaves Stimulus Unchanged as Decision Deadline for QE Looms
The European Central Bank kept its quantitative-easing program and interest rates unchanged as suspense builds up over a possible extension of bond-buying later this year.The Governing Council left the main refinancing rate at zero, the deposit rate at minus 0.4 percent and asset purchases at 80 billion euros ($88 billion) a month, as predicted by all economists in a Bloomberg survey. TOKYO—Nissan Motor Co. on Thursday completed its purchase of a controlling stake in scandal-hit Mitsubishi Motors Corp. for more than $2 billion, a deal aimed at boosting scale to take on the world’s top auto makers. Obamacare enrollment is expected to grow 9% to an average of 11.4 million in 2017, administration officials said Wednesday. Enrollment next year is critical for the president's signature health reform law, which is going through major shakeups. Large insurers, including Aetna and UnitedHealthcare, are scaling back participation, and remaining carriers are hiking premiums to stem losses from sicker-than-expected enrollees.
